US President Requests BILLIONS to “counter disinformation”

Hidden in the details of US President Biden’s $33 billion supplemental budget allocation to aid Ukraine is a clause dedicating 8.8 billion dollars to

“the Department of State for economic support and assistance to the people of Ukraine and other affected countries, including direct budgetary support, as well as support for food security, democracy, anticorruption, cybersecurity, counter-disinformation, human rights, atrocity documentation, energy, and emergency infrastructure needs.” {pdf page 41} The request specifically authorizes the transfer of these funds globally, outside of Ukraine.”
